Both the New York Jets and Giants experienced profoundly disappointing seasons. The Jets, recognizing their uncompetitive status, facilitated mid-season trades of key personnel. The Giants also concluded a challenging year, prompting them to make significant organizational changes.
- The New York Jets concluded their season with a losing record, failing to reach the playoffs. Their strategy involved trading away valuable players, signaling a clear indication of their team's status.
- The New York Giants also faced a difficult season, marked by poor performance and a failure to secure a playoff spot. In response to their struggles, the team has undertaken substantial organizational shifts.
- These changes suggest a broader strategic re-evaluation for both franchises as they look towards future seasons.
